I am on puréed food now (sleeved on 3/4). I have refried Beans with a little shredded cheese and a dollop of sour cream. Also puréed chicken with low fat gravy served with a little mashed potatoes and a spoonful of puréed carrots- tiny meal but made me feel normal. I can eat about 6 oz a meal at this point. Dr says that will probably go down once I start regular food. I also tried baby food but homemade tastes much better! Trying to eat three meals a day is hard because I'm still hungry. So dr said eat every three hours - don't stress about eating "too much" because this is still the healing period. Just try to eat to satisfaction. So I still am eating yogurts, sf pudding and Protein Drinks throughout the day...

Get the plain Chiobani Greek yogurt & mix with sugar free Smuckers jam and a little Splenda. it has 18 grams of protein in the lowest sugar that I could find of the Greek yogurts. then add vanilla or unflavored Protein Powder to get additional protein in. I add a little of my Sobe yummy berry pomegranate with it to liquify a little bit just so it's not so thick. Yummo! this is what my post op doctor ordered for me and no milk for 10 days. my first day with Protein Shakes using milk I ended up in the bathroom all day so I'm taking probiotic pills. Good luck!
